A standard 100g serving of nestle beef & broccoli carrots & water chestnuts rice beef & broccoli with an asian-style sauce provides 106.00 calories, 4.71g of protein, and 16.90g of carbs.

Serving Size Variations

Portion Size Calories Protein Carbs Fat
100g (Standard) 106.00 kcal 4.71g 16.90g 1.96g
1 oz (28g) 30 kcal 1.3g 4.7g 0.5g
1 PACKAGE (255g) 270 kcal 12.0g 43.1g 5.0g

Vitamins & Minerals

Nutrient Amount
Vitamin A 157.00 mcg
Vitamin C 4.70 mg
Calcium 16.00 mg
Iron 0.42 mg
Potassium 314.00 mg
Sodium 204.00 mg
